What is Lobbying Certification

The US Federal Lobbying Certification Form is a legal notice document used by entities to certify the non-use of federal funds for lobbying activities related to federal contracts and grants.

What is the US Federal Lobbying Certification Form?

The US Federal Lobbying Certification Form serves a critical role in ensuring that federal funds are not utilized for lobbying activities. This legal document mandates compliance with the provisions defined in 31 U.S.C. 1352, underscoring the significance of transparency in federal funding. Lobbying activities, which may influence federal contracts, grants, and loans, must be disclosed through this certification to maintain adherence to federal guidelines.
